The Defense Production Act (DPA) Title III Expansion of Domestic Production Capability and Capacity; Call 001 is a U.S. Department of Defense grant opportunity run by the Air Force Research Laboratory (AFRL) under a Hybrid Funding Opportunity Announcement (FOA). This specific call focuses on "Alane Fuel," indicating a targeted effort to strengthen or expand U.S.-based capability related to the production, processing, or enabling supply chain for alane (aluminum hydride) as a fuel or fuel component. The overarching purpose of DPA Title III programs is to address industrial base shortfalls and reduce reliance on foreign sources by building domestic production capacity for materials and technologies considered important to national defense.
The funding mechanism for this call is a cooperative agreement, which typically means the government expects substantial involvement during the project rather than a simple pass-through grant. Cooperative agreements often include active technical collaboration, milestones, and frequent coordination with the sponsoring program office. The activity category is listed as Science and Technology and other Research and Development, so the supported work is expected to be R&D-oriented, but aligned with practical outcomes that increase real-world production capability and capacity within the United States.
This opportunity is identified by Funding Opportunity Number FA8650-19-S-5010 CALL 001 and is associated with CFDA number 12.800 (a common DoD R&D assistance listing). It was created on September 17, 2019, with an original closing date of October 4, 2019, reflecting a relatively short application window typical of focused, mission-driven calls. The award ceiling is $2,000,000, and the government anticipated making about two awards, which suggests the program expected to fund a small number of projects at meaningful scale rather than many smaller exploratory studies. While the eligibility field indicates "Unrestricted," meaning it is open to any entity type (for example, companies, universities, nonprofits, or other organizations), applicants would still need to meet any specific eligibility conditions stated in the full FOA text, including requirements tied to domestic production goals, technical readiness, cost share (if applicable), security considerations, or compliance expectations.
In practical terms, a call like this typically seeks proposals that can demonstrate a clear pathway to increasing U.S. industrial capability related to the topic area, such as establishing or expanding domestic manufacturing processes, qualifying suppliers, scaling production, improving safety and handling, reducing production cost, increasing throughput, or hardening the supply chain for defense needs. Because it is a DPA Title III effort, competitiveness is usually driven not only by technical merit, but also by how convincingly the applicant can show that the project will lead to sustained domestic capacity after the award ends, with measurable outcomes tied to production capability and availability for defense-relevant use cases.Apply for FA8650 19 S 5010 CALL 001
